about the costco thing, they run on a completely different business model than other stores. Other stores like WalMart simply can't afford to pay Costco wages. CostCo runs on a membership ordeal where people pay a certain amount per month just to shop there. Also, they sell in bulk, which makes people spend a lot more than they would at WalMart. CostCo doesn't have nearly the amount of employees as WalMart. That's why CostCo can pay more to its employees.
